Company Description

CROSSMARK is a leading sales and marketing services company in the consumer goods industry that expertly guides our clients along “The Way to Market” by delivering growth solutions with exceptional service. Our expertise spans the grocery, mass, club, drug, convenience store, and home improvement channels among others, and our solutions bolster our clients’ capabilities for developing best practices, insight analysis, and customer targeting that always hit the mark.

We do this by excelling in four key areas – headquarter selling, retail merchandising, store level marketing, and streamlining trade practices. In business for more than 100 years, CROSSMARK employs more than 20,000 associates worldwide in offices in the U.S., Canada, Mexico, Australia and New Zealand. Headquartered in Plano, Texas, CROSSMARK is a privately owned corporation.

Job Description

We are seeking outgoing, enthusiastic, customer-service oriented people to perform food and beverage sampling demonstrations inside of elite local retail grocery stores as Food Demonstrators/Sales Advisors in the city of  Enterprise, AL area. We are looking for people who are passionate about creating a positive and exciting experience for consumers. People who are interested in increasing brand awareness about various products we endorse during the demonstration events.

Qualifications

• Friendly, respectful, willing and able to take direction

• Must be able to stand for up to six (6) hours

• Food Safety Certification (to be completed AFTER being hired)

• Reliable internet access

• Ability to work independently

• Be responsible and dependable

• Have your own reliable form of transportation

• High school diploma/GED

Additional Information

Why is this position for you?

• Permanent Part time (Looking for supplemental income? This is it!)

• Primarily weekends (Shifts are approximately six hours in length and typically Thursday-Sunday.)

• Flexible schedule (You decide. Commit to events that work with YOUR schedule.)

• Company-provided training (Ideal for entry-level or those looking to obtain new skills.)

What you need to know about the NYC Tech Scene

As the undisputed financial capital of the world, New York City is an epicenter of startup funding activity. The city has a thriving fintech scene and is a major player in verticals ranging from AI to biotech, cybersecurity and digital media. It also has universities like NYU, Columbia and Cornell Tech attracting students and researchers from across the globe, providing the ecosystem with a constant influx of world-class talent. And its East Coast location and three international airports make it a perfect spot for European companies establishing a foothold in the United States.

Key Facts About NYC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 549,200; 6%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Capgemini, Bloomberg, IBM, Spotify
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, Fintech
  • Funding Landscape: $25.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Greycroft, Thrive Capital, Union Square Ventures, FirstMark Capital, Tiger Global Management, Tribeca Venture Partners, Insight Partners, Two Sigma Ventures
  • Research Centers and Universities: Columbia University, New York University, Fordham University, CUNY, AI Now Institute, Flatiron Institute, C.N. Yang Institute for Theoretical Physics, NASA Space Radiation Laboratory
